U.S. Housing Market Shifts: Sellers Surge, Buyers Decline

Story summary
- In October 2025, the U.S. housing market reached its strongest buyer's market in over a decade, with sellers outnumbering buyers by 36.8% (528,769 more sellers).
- The number of homebuyers fell 1.7% to about 1.44 million in 2025, the lowest since the pandemic's onset.
- Texas and Florida lead in buyer's markets, while the Tri-State area shows stronger seller's markets.
- Despite more housing options, financial barriers remain significant for many buyers.
